Silvia C. Formenti is a scholar working on Oncology, Immunology and Cancer Research. According to data from OpenAlex, Silvia C. Formenti has authored 348 papers receiving a total of 27.2k indexed citations (citations by other indexed papers that have themselves been cited), including 186 papers in Oncology, 99 papers in Immunology and 98 papers in Cancer Research. Recurrent topics in Silvia C. Formenti's work include Cancer Immunotherapy and Biomarkers (107 papers), Immunotherapy and Immune Responses (82 papers) and Breast Cancer Treatment Studies (73 papers). Silvia C. Formenti is often cited by papers focused on Cancer Immunotherapy and Biomarkers (107 papers), Immunotherapy and Immune Responses (82 papers) and Breast Cancer Treatment Studies (73 papers). Silvia C. Formenti collaborates with scholars based in United States, Italy and France. Silvia C. Formenti's co-authors include Sandra Demaria, James S. Babb, Robert J. Schneider, Claire Vanpouille‐Box, Encouse B. Golden, Noriko Kawashima, J. Keith DeWyngaert, M. Devitt, C. Norman Coleman and Lorenzo Galluzzi and has published in prestigious journals such as JAMA, Journal of Clinical Investigation and Nature Medicine.
